General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.95(b)(1): Employer did not implement feasible administrative or engineering controls when employees are subjected to sound exceeding those listed in Table G-16: An employee engaged in fabrication activities including but not limited to trimming, grinding, and hammering metal was exposed to a personal noise dosimeter sound level of 95.31 decibels equivalent to 209 dose percentage was beyond 2.09 times over the permissible exposure limit during 449 minutes sampling on January 17, 2017.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.95(g)(3): Audiometric tests were not performed by a licensed or certified audiologist, otolaryngologist, or other physician or, by a technician who is certified by the Council of Accreditation in Occupational Hearing Conservation, or who has satisfactorily demonstrated competence in administering audiometric examinations, obtaining valid audiograms, and properly using, maintaining and checking calibration and proper functioning of the audiometers being used: (a) An employee engaged in fabrication activities including but not limited to trimming, grinding, and hammering metal was exposed to a personal noise dosimeter sound level of 96.3 decibels equivalent to 221 dose percentage was beyond 2.21 times over the action level during 449 minutes sampling on January 17, 2017. (b) An employee engaged in fabrication activities including but not limited to trimming, grinding, and welding metal was exposed to a personal noise dosimeter sound level of 89.5 decibels equivalent to 84.5 dose percentage was beyond 1.69 times over the action level during 445 minutes sampling on January 17, 2017.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.134(c)(2)(ii): The employer did not establish and implement those elements of a written program necessary to ensure that any employee using a respirator voluntarily was medically able to use that respirator, and that the respirator was cleaned, stored, and maintained so that its use does not present a health hazard to the user: Employees engaged in welding activities, applying tight-fitted half mask respirators, were exposed to health hazards in that employer did not ensure employees were medically capable to use respiratory protection.
